Excerpt from PC WORLD, June 2000:

Heads Up...

Moviesaver:com Update: Last December, we reported on a reader who was overcharged $100 by Moviesaver.com, a Web site that sells videos and DVDs. Since then, I've heard from more readers who say they have been similarly burned by Moviesaver com and Shoppershand.com, an affiliated site. My e-mails to both sites went unanswered, and phone numbers listed on the sites weren't functioning. However, at press time, both sites were still taking orders. Buyer beware...
-------------------------------------------------------
Excerpt from PC WORLD, December 1999:

JIMMY BOY DIAL of Chesapeake, Virginia, writes describing a problem that I've been hearing a lot lately. He ordered a DVD movie for $14 from a Web site he wasn't familiar with. The risk was low, because the price was low, so he gave it a try. Dial received his shipment, and at first all seemed well. But the next month a charge for $114 appeared on his credit card statement from that Web site, Moviesaver.com. When he tried to contact the company, he noticed that the site was gone.

He'll never know if the charge was an accident or a shrewd mugging, but Dial did the right thing: He immediately contacted his credit card company and disputed the bill.

According to Susan Grant, director of the Intemet Fraud Watch (www. fraud.com), "We did a survey on consumers' experiences in e-commerce, and one of the problems people encounter is getting charged [for things] they never authorized or getting overcharged on their credit card bills."

Grant advises Net shoppers to review their statements carefully. If two people use one account, both should study the statement as soon as it arrives. "Fortunately, federal law protects you from responsibility for unauthorized charges," she says. "If you notify your credit card company right away of unauthorized charges, it's unlikely that you'll have to pay them." But it's still up to you to police your statement in a timely fashion. Find details about the law in the Consumer Resource Handbook, available at www.pueblo.gsa.gov.

Total frauds. Repeatedly abandon the old scam
and start up under a new name.

Current incarnation of scam: ShoppersHand.com
Previous incarnations:
VideoShoppers.com
VideoPremiere.com
MovieSaver.com
MA Attorney General has numerous complaints on each
of these previous scams but has not taken action.
BBB of Boston also shows numerous complaints.

In January 2000 they had left exposed on their web
site their entire customer list containing credit
card numbers, expiration dates, e-mail addresses,
phone numbers, videos ordered, etc, for over
10,000 customer records!

Newsgroup posts show numerous additional first-hand
accounts of people defrauded by these scammers.
